American Superconductor Posts 1st-ever Profit

Stock quotes in this article: AMSC  

DEVENS, Mass. (AP) — American Superconductor Corp., which makes equipment for power generators and utilities, reported the first quarterly profit in company history Thursday on a 60 percent jump in revenue.

The company earned $1.3 million, or 3 cents per share, reversing a year-ago loss of $1.8 million, or 4 cents per share. Excluding one-time costs, earnings totaled 9 cents per share.

Revenue climbed to $61.2 million from $38.4 million.

Analysts, who typically exclude one-time losses or gains, expected a profit of a penny per share on sales of $57.9 million, according to a Thomson Reuters poll.

Shares fell 3 cents to $24.41 in morning trading.

American Superconductor's profit outlook for fiscal year 2009 far outstripped expectations. The company projected adjusted earnings of 27 cents to 30 cents per share, compared with the average forecast of 5 cents.

The company's sales estimate fell short at $225 million to $235 million, compared with the average prediction of $241.6 million.

The full-year loss for fiscal 2008, which ended for the company March 31, came to $16.6 million, or 39 cents per share. That compares with a loss of $25.4 million, or 65 cents per share, in fiscal 2007.

Revenue for the year grew to $182.8 million from $112.4 million.
